A BILL 
To amend title 38, United States Code, to treat certain 
individuals who served in Vietnam as a member of the 
armed forces of the Republic of Korea as a veteran 
of the Armed Forces of the United States for purposes 
of the provision of health care by the Department of 
Veterans Affairs.

SECTION 1. SHORT TITLE. 1
This Act may be cited as the ‘‘Korean American Viet-2
nam Allies Long Overdue for Relief Act’’ or the ‘‘Korean 3
American VALOR Act’’. 4
SEC. 2. PROVISION OF CERTAIN BENEFITS TO INDIVIDUALS 5
WHO SERVED IN THE ARMED FORCES OF THE 6
REPUBLIC OF KOREA. 7
Section 109 of title 38, United States Code, is 8
amended by adding at the end the following new sub-9
section: 10
‘‘(d)(1) Any person described in paragraph (2) is eli-11
gible for the benefits specified in subsection (a) to the 12
same extent and under the same conditions (including 13
with respect to applicable reciprocity requirements) as a 14
discharged member of the armed forces of a government 15
specified in such subsection who is eligible for such bene-16
fits under such subsection. 17
‘‘(2) A person described in this paragraph is a person 18
whom the Secretary determines served in Vietnam as a 19
member of the armed forces of the Republic of Korea at 20
any time during the period beginning on January 9, 1962, 21
and ending on May 7, 1975, or such other period as deter-22
mined appropriate by the Secretary for purposes of this 23
subsection.’’. 24
